1. Licorice Toner for Acne

licorice skin toner for acne

You will need:

  • Water – 1 cup
  • Licorice powder – 1 teaspoon
  • Tea tree oil

How to make and use:

  • Mix 1 teaspoon of licorice powder (also known as mulethi powder) in a cup of plain water. Add few drops of tea tree oil to it. Mix it well
  • Apply the licorice solution onto your face using a cotton pad.
  • For easy use, store it in a spray bottle and spray it twice daily on your skin.
  • It may last up to 1 month.
  • This toner gently exfoliates your skin and is suitable for oily and acne-prone skin.

2. Aloe vera Toner for Skin Hydrating

aloevera toner for skin

You will need:

  • Rose Water – 1 cup
  • Aloe vera Gel (market-based) – 1 tablespoon

How to make and use:

  • Dilute 1 tablespoon of the gel with 1 cup of Rosewater or cool water.
  • Either apply a solution directly on your face with a cotton pad or you can use it as a face mist by transferring it to a spray bottle.
  • This solution keeps your skin moisturized, refreshed and helps maintain a constant glow.

3. Turmeric toner for Skin Brightening

turmeric toner

You will need:

  • Plain Water – 1 cup
  • Turmeric – ½ teaspoon
  • Green tea leaves – 1 teaspoon

How to make and use:

  • The first step is to brew a cup of green tea and let it cool down.
  • Next, add turmeric to the tea and mix it well.
  • Use this toner daily to reduce dark spots and for skin brightening.

4. Mint leaves Skin Toner for Large Pores

mint toner for skin

You will need:

  • 1 cup of water
  • A handful of mint leaves

How to make and use:

  • Boil a cup of water and add mint leaves to it.
  • Turn off the flame and cover it with a lid while the leaves are still in.
  • Let the leaves steep in and impart its benefits and goodness to the water.
  • After it is cooled, strain the mint water, and store it in a spray bottle.
  • Spray mint mist 2-3 times on your face daily.
  • It regulates sebum production on the face thereby reducing large pores.
  • The mint toner also cleanses all the residue from your face, reduces shine, and keeps the face looking clean and fresh.
